01 / Leather

Aniline leather: beautiful, natural, and demanding

In luxury villa furniture, leather is often used for sofas, lounge chairs, dining chairs, beds, wall panels, desks, and decorative details. Among different leather categories, aniline leather is one of the most desirable choices for clients who want a soft, breathable, authentic material experience.

However, full aniline leather is more sensitive to stains, scratches, moisture, and sunlight. For high-traffic family lounges, dining areas, children’s rooms, or humid coastal villas, semi-aniline or protected leather may be more suitable.

How to identify real leather in furniture applications

  • Check grain variation: real leather usually shows natural irregularity rather than perfectly repeated patterns.
  • Inspect the reverse side: genuine leather normally has a fibrous suede-like back.
  • Touch the surface: real leather feels slightly cool at first and warms with body contact.
  • Bend and press it: real leather forms soft wrinkles and recovers naturally.
  • Request samples: approve the real material under project lighting before production.

Leather specification should include

  • Leather type: full aniline, semi-aniline, protected leather, nubuck, suede, or corrected grain.
  • Application: full leather, contact surface only, leather trim, or decorative leather panel.
  • Thickness range and grain preference.
  • Color code, sample reference, and approval record.
  • Performance requirement: stain resistance, abrasion resistance, color fastness, or easy maintenance.
02 / Natural Stone

Natural marble: luxury is in the slab, not just the stone name

Natural marble is commonly used for luxury villa dining tables, coffee tables, side tables, consoles, vanities, bar counters, and decorative furniture tops. But designers should never approve marble only by name.

The same stone category can vary dramatically in background color, vein movement, density, filling, polishing, cracks, and available slab size. A small marble sample can show the material category, but it cannot show the final visual effect of a large table or feature piece.

For premium residential projects, slab photos and slab videos are essential. If the design requires book-matching or continuous vein alignment, the supplier should confirm cutting direction, layout, edge profile, and whether multiple furniture pieces will share the same stone batch.

Material Option Best Use Designer Risk Approval Method
Natural Marble Luxury tables, consoles, vanities, statement surfaces Vein variation, cracks, color inconsistency Slab photo, slab video, edge detail confirmation
Sintered Stone High-use surfaces, heat-resistant areas, large-format pieces Printed pattern may look less natural Surface sample, edge sample, finish test
Artificial Quartz Practical residential surfaces and cost-controlled projects Less natural depth than premium stone Sample approval and color consistency check
Travertine Soft luxury, Mediterranean, resort-style villas Porosity, filling, staining risk Finish sample and sealing confirmation

How to distinguish natural marble from artificial stone

  • Check the edge: natural marble veining usually continues into the stone body.
  • Look for pattern depth: printed slabs may show decoration only on the top surface.
  • Watch for repetition: natural marble has more random mineral variation.
  • Inspect the cross-section: real stone reveals mineral structure inside.
  • Ask for slab-level approval: this is important for high-value villa furniture.
03 / Comfort System

HR foam: the hidden engineering behind luxury comfort

Many clients judge sofas by fabric and shape. Professional designers know the real comfort comes from the internal system: foam density, rebound, suspension, frame, seat height, seat depth, back angle, and upholstery tension.

High resilience foam, often called HR foam, offers better rebound and long-term support than ordinary low-density foam. It helps cushions return to shape after use and reduces the collapsed-seat problem common in lower-quality furniture.

Furniture Area Recommended Comfort Logic Design Consideration
Sofa Seat Cushion Supportive HR foam with balanced rebound Must resist sagging after daily use
Sofa Back Cushion Softer foam, feather blend, or fiber fill Should feel relaxed without looking flat
Upholstered Bed Headboard Medium-soft foam with stable shape Needs comfort, clean stitching, and shape retention
Dining Chair Seat Medium-firm foam for posture support Must remain comfortable during long dinners
Daybed or Lounge Chair Layered foam construction Requires both softness and body support
04 / Structure

Mortise-and-tenon logic in modern luxury furniture

Traditional mortise-and-tenon joinery is often associated with classical woodworking, but its structural logic remains important in modern luxury furniture.

Even when a factory uses CNC cutting, metal reinforcement, engineered panels, or hidden connectors, the core principle is still the same: strong furniture requires correct load transfer and stable joints.

In villa furniture, the structure is often hidden. A minimalist dining chair, floating cabinet, curved sofa, marble-top table, or sculptural lounge chair may look simple from the outside, but the inner construction must be carefully engineered.

Good luxury furniture does not depend only on hand craftsmanship. It depends on the correct combination of craftsmanship, engineering, and material behavior.

Project Checklist

Designer’s checklist before confirming a villa furniture order

Material

  • Leather, fabric, veneer, marble, metal, and lacquer samples are approved.
  • Natural stone slab or stone batch is confirmed.
  • Real leather application area is clearly defined.
  • Color, grain, finish, and gloss level are documented.

Structure

  • All dimensions are confirmed.
  • Drawings are production-ready.
  • Foam density and comfort level are confirmed.
  • Internal frame, support, and hardware are suitable for daily use.

Project Control

  • Production photos and QC photos will be provided.
  • Packing method is suitable for fragile or oversized furniture.
  • Shipping method and delivery plan are confirmed.
  • There is a clear approval process for any changes.

What materials are commonly used in luxury villa furniture?

Common materials include aniline leather, semi-aniline leather, premium fabric, natural marble, sintered stone, walnut veneer, oak veneer, solid wood, stainless steel, brass finish metal, HR foam, feather filling, and high-quality plywood or engineered substrates.

How can designers check if leather is real?

Designers can check grain variation, reverse side, surface temperature, flexibility, and sample documentation. For professional projects, physical sample approval is much safer than judging from digital photos only.

How can designers check if marble is natural?

Inspect the edge, cross-section, pattern depth, slab variation, and repetition. Natural marble usually has mineral movement through the stone body, while printed surfaces may show decoration only on the top layer.

What should designers prepare before requesting a quotation?

Designers should prepare floor plans, item lists, dimensions, reference images, material preferences, target budget, project location, and delivery timeline. For full villa projects, a room-by-room furniture schedule is highly recommended.
